CodeSignal Welcomes Chris Kibarian to the Board of Directors



On July 23, 2026, CodeSignal, the leading AI-native skills intelligence platform, announced the prestigious appointment of Chris Kibarian to its board of directors. Known for his extensive expertise in the field of human capital management, Kibarian's involvement is poised to reshape and enhance the company's approach to skill assessment in today's rapidly evolving workforce landscape.

A Wealth of Experience


Kibarian brings to CodeSignal a robust background that includes pivotal roles across various sectors, from labor market intelligence to talent acquisition. Currently serving as the CEO of International SOS, a prominent organization specializing in health and security risk services, Kibarian has also held the CEO position at Lightcast, a labor market intelligence platform utilized by businesses, educational institutions, and government entities alike.

His career trajectory is marked by a strong focus on digital innovation, having previously led significant digital ventures at Randstad, where he oversaw key platforms such as Monster and RiseSmart. With this diverse portfolio, Kibarian represents a thought leader capable of bridging the gap between traditional employment practices and the future of work.

Addressing Modern Challenges


In his statement regarding the appointment, Kibarian highlighted a common challenge faced by organizations today: the static nature of performance evaluation methodologies. He commented, “Most companies are still measuring performance the same way they did a decade ago, even as the skills that matter keep shifting.” This insight underscores the importance of CodeSignal’s mission to provide a rigorous framework for measuring and validating employee skills.

Kibarian emphasized that without precise measurement techniques, the processes regarding hiring, development, and retention become mere speculation rather than informed decisions. The integration of a skills-first approach is essential for organizations seeking to thrive in an era defined by continuous change and skill demand volatility.
